Transaction 322062dc64c62b79cd51c5dc91e596c3c04b438c22220ad7b9590c2cac419eca

1 Input
2 Outputs
  • 322062dc64c62b79cd51c5dc91e596c3c04b438c22220ad7b9590c2cac419eca:0
  • value  637298959
    address  1K6CJdTdtNewpuywwGvZskGA5XkUG1Mgyk
  • 322062dc64c62b79cd51c5dc91e596c3c04b438c22220ad7b9590c2cac419eca:1
  • value  1165000
    address  1MRBoXzyGb5AA6GPQGqy2fpUW5UQjvJbCh